Belt Colors and Their Definitions
As you proceed via the belt levels in Taekwondo, each shade stands for a specific significance and represents your development in the martial art.
The white belt, which is the starting point for all novices, represents pureness and virtue.
As you carry on to the yellow belt, it signifies the planet from which a plant sprouts and settles.
The green belt stands for development and the advancement of your skills.
Heaven belt indicates the skies, where your potential as a Taekwondo expert is infinite.

Progressing Through the Belt Degrees
To advance via the belt levels in Taekwondo, you must consistently show your skills and dedication. Below's what you need to understand about advancing in this martial art:
1. ** Technique Makes Perfect **: Routine training sessions are essential to enhance your method and master the needed types. Rep sharpens your abilities, permitting you to carry out with precision and rate.
2. ** Pushing Your Limits **: Progressing with the belt degrees needs pushing yourself past your comfort zone. You'll be tested literally and psychologically, however it's with these obstacles that you grow and enhance.
3. ** Testing Your Expertise **: Belt tests evaluate your understanding of Taekwondo principles, including sparring, protection, and breaking techniques. These tests ensure you have a detailed understanding of the art and prepare to proceed to the next degree.
